Nepal’s cricket Head Coach Patwal quits



KATHMANDU: Umesh Patwal, Head Coach of the Nepali National Cricket Team has resigned on Monday.

It is reported that his resignation will come into effect following the conclusion of a tri-series between Nepal, Oman and the USA.

Patwal offered his resignation before the International Cricket Council (ICC) that had appointed him to the post.

Cricket Association of Nepal (CAN) said it was unaware of his resignation.

ICC had paid him USD 7,000 monthly remuneration.
